About Zhimin Chen

Zhimin Chen is a scholar working on Materials Chemistry, Electrical and Electronic Engineering, Civil and Structural Engineering, Biomedical Engineering and Mechanical Engineering, having authored 26 papers that have together received 497 indexed citations. Recurring topics across this work include Advancements in Battery Materials (6 papers), Concrete and Cement Materials Research (5 papers), Advanced Battery Materials and Technologies (5 papers), Magnesium Oxide Properties and Applications (5 papers), CO2 Sequestration and Geologic Interactions (2 papers), Metallurgical Processes and Thermodynamics (2 papers), Advanced Sensor Technologies Research (2 papers) and Advanced battery technologies research (2 papers). The work is most often cited by research in Civil and Structural Engineering (248 citations), Environmental Engineering (108 citations), Ceramics and Composites (31 citations), Materials Chemistry (237 citations) and Building and Construction (57 citations). Zhimin Chen has collaborated with scholars based in China, Denmark and United States. Frequent co-authors include Jiaxiang Liu, Rui Li, Xianming Zheng, Morten M. Smedskjær, Tao Du, Rui Li, Zhifei Dai, Yingjie Yu, Jiwei Hou and N. M. Anoop Krishnan. Their work appears in journals such as Journal of Applied Polymer Science, Construction and Building Materials, International Journal of Biological Macromolecules, Cement and Concrete Research and Engineering Fracture Mechanics.
